A pinafore (apron) belonging to a resident of the Mników village. Used at the turn of the 19th century. Made of linen canvas with printed red flowers. Hand-sewn from two pieces of fabric. Extended with a strip of canvas at the top, finely wrinkled and sewn into a white ribbon binding.
